About this photo set up was pretty cool because of what the mushrooms did. I planned on setting up some sort of still life, but wasnt sure what to do, so I put a few mushrooms in a pose and went to bed. the next day when i woke up, there was a film behind each mushroom and looked as though they expelled this dust. anyway I thought it looked perfect and I was happy that such a thing happened becuase it added that something more that the image needed.
